[Federal Register Volume 59, Number 102 (Friday, May 27, 1994)] [Unknown Section] [Page 0] From the Federal Register Online via the Government Publishing Office [www.gpo.gov] [FR Doc No: 94-12924] [[Page Unknown]] [Federal Register: May 27, 1994] ----------------------------------------------------------------------- SMALL BUSINESS ADMINISTRATION [License No. 02/02-5455] Triad Capital Corporation of New York; Issuance of a Small Business Investment Company License On November 26, 1993, a notice was published in the Federal Register (58 FR 62402) stating that an application had been filed by Triad Capital Corporation of New York, New York, New York, with the Small Business Administration (SBA) pursuant to Sec. 107.601 of the Regulations governing small business investment companies (13 CFR 107.601 (1993)) for transfer of ownership and control of its license to operate as a small business investment company. Interested parties were given until close of business December 27, 1993 to submit their comments to SBA. No comments were received. Notice is hereby given that, pursuant to section 301(d) of the Small Business Investment Act of 1958, as amended, after having considered the application and all other pertinent information, SBA approved the transfer of ownership and control of Triad Capital Corporation of New York, License No. 02/02-5455, on April 7, 1994.
